Output 4a414a2516d836e5484cdf4686d3e34cf2c660b620a975cbbaf35b30288de959:7

value
23039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08674c27fdaf0742ac6a9d11e4b756694b77e92d OP_EQUAL
address
32TT5K8rL67MzUsUdBv4doUxorQ52G9X6N
transaction
4a414a2516d836e5484cdf4686d3e34cf2c660b620a975cbbaf35b30288de959
confirmations
248123
spent
true